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
726431469 021 64486
125777 13
125777 13
4091579051 42 103988
All about undefined
Interested in learning more?
125777 13
4091579051 42 103988
See more
1232376562 426411229
27 8144 3795 8525571
See more
97401 665679577
80373181 180622852 072 551 417618723
See more